Atlantic Station is a true embodiment of the live-work-play paradigm. The 138-acre former industrial site in Midtown Atlanta has been transformed into a vibrant, walkable mixed-use community. Dotted with office space, restaurants, retail destinations, hotels and parks, Atlantic Station is one of the most sought-after locales for new residential development.

Although Atlantic Station opened in 2005, new developments continue to break ground. Two new office buildings are under construction — Atlantic Yards, a 500,000-square-foot space that will further the neighborhood’s vintage industrial flair, and T3 West Midtown, a sustainable, timber-framed building measuring 230,000 square feet. The Retail Town Center continues to expand with renovations planned for the Central Village Green Area, Regal Cinema and H&M.
